Amazing Faces
Review
By GregLSBlog
In this lovely picture book anthology, Hopkins brings together sixteen poets and poems about brief flashes of time and instantaneous emotions resulting therefrom. Soentpiet’s elegant illustrations evoke the feelings of the poems via environmental detail and the expressions on the people’s faces. —GregLSBlog
